2007 BMW X3 vs. 2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ee
To start off, 2007 BMW X3 is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ee would be higher. At 6,063 cc (8 cylinders), 2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ee (420 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 160 more horse power than 2007 BMW X3. (260 HP @ 6600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ee should accelerate faster than 2007 BMW X3.
Both vehicles are four wheel drive (4WD) - it offers better handling, traction, and control in all driving conditions compared with front wheel drive or r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ee (569 Nm @ 4600 RPM) has 264 more torque (in Nm) than 2007 BMW X3. (305 Nm @ 2750 RPM). This means 2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2007 BMW X3.
Compare all specifications:
2007 BMW X3 | 2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ee | |
Make | BMW | Jeep |
Model | X3 | Grand Cherokee |
Year Released | 2007 | 2006 |
Body Type | SUV | SUV |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2979 cc | 6063 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 8 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Horse Power | 260 HP | 420 HP |
Engine RPM | 6600 RPM | 6000 RPM |
Torque | 305 Nm | 569 Nm |
Torque RPM | 2750 RPM | 4600 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 85.1 mm | 103 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 87.9 mm | 90.9 mm |
Engine Compression Ratio | 10.7:1 | 10.3: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line - Premium |
Top Speed | 209 km/hour | 245 km/hour |
Drive Type | 4WD | 4WD |
Transmission Type | Automatic | Automatic |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 5 doors |
